Your Impact at Lila

Join the Lila Physical Sciences Experiments Team as a Research Assistant in Cambridge, MA. We're looking for a collaborative, motivated individual to support our innovative electrochemical workflows. You'll work closely with our engineering, automation, and data teams to build and maintain advanced electrochemical testing equipment and robotic synthesis instruments. This role provides an opportunity to design workflows and contribute to exciting breakthroughs in materials discovery.

What You'll Be Building

  • High Throughput Electrochemical Testing: Collaborate with scientists to design and execute high throughput electrochemical testing procedures. Ensure optimal instrument performance and promptly address any issues with the science, hardware, and software teams.
  • Autonomous Testing Workflows: Engage with cross-functional teams to develop and implement autonomous testing workflows, including prototyping, robot training, and deployment.
  • Workflow Optimization: Partner with scientists to identify and resolve bottlenecks in workflows, enhancing efficiency and throughput.
  • Robotic Instrument Troubleshooting: Maintain and debug robotic instruments, working closely with the automation team to implement effective solutions.
  • Data Management: Oversee data collection and storage, identifying and addressing weaknesses in the data pipeline to ensure data integrity and accessibility. 

What You’ll Need to Succeed

  • Educational Background: Bachelor of Science in Materials Science, Chemistry, Chemical Engineering, or a related field.
  • Technical Expertise: Fundamental knowledge of electrochemical processes (CV, CP, CA, LSV, EIS, OCP, etc.) and experience with autonomous workflows and robotic systems.
  • Programming Skills: Proficiency in Python programming.
  • Organizational Skills: Exceptional organizational abilities with a keen attention to detail.
  • Communication Skills: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to convey complex information clearly and effectively.
  • Soft Skills: Demonstrated problem-solving abilities, adaptability, and a collaborative mindset. 

Bonus Points For

  • Additional Laboratory Techniques: Familiarity with material synthesis and characterization methods (e.g., XRF, XRD, SEM/EDS).
